
然而,在某些特定场景下,我们可能需要临时或永久关闭数据库的每日备份任务功能
本文将详细介绍如何高效、安全地关闭Oracle数据库的每日备份任务功能,包括系统级、数据库级以及第三方工具管理等多个方面,确保操作的可靠性和安全性
一、系统级关闭每日备份任务 在Unix/Linux系统中,Oracle数据库的自动备份任务通常通过cron作业(crontab)进行调度
因此,要关闭每日备份任务,首先需要检查并删除或注释掉相关的cron作业
1.查看当前cron作业 使用`crontab -l`命令查看当前用户的cron作业列表
在输出结果中,找到与Oracle数据库备份相关的作业
这些作业通常包含`exp`(导出工具)、`rman`(Recovery Manager)等命令,以及特定的时间调度参数
2.编辑crontab文件 使用`crontab -e`命令编辑当前用户的crontab文件
在编辑器中,找到与备份相关的行,可以选择删除整行(使用`dd`命令删除当前行,或在行首添加`#`进行注释)
保存并退出编辑器后,新的cron作业列表将生效,相关的备份任务将被取消
3.验证cron作业 再次使用`crontab -l`命令查看修改后的cron作业列表,确保与备份相关的作业已被删除或注释掉
此外,还可以使用`ps -ef | grep
二、数据库级关闭每日备份任务
在数据库级别,Oracle提供了多种方法来管理备份任务,包括使用Recovery Manager(RMAN)和SQLPlus等工具 以下将详细介绍如何通过这些工具关闭每日备份任务
1.使用RMAN关闭自动备份
RMAN是Oracle提供的一个强大的备份和恢复工具,支持自动备份功能 要关闭RMAN的自动备份功能,可以按照以下步骤进行:
-连接到RMAN:首先,以具有SYSDBA权限的用户身份连接到RMAN 可以使用`rman target /`命令(如果已设置ORACLE_SID环境变量)或`rman target sys/password@database`命令(提供用户名、密码和数据库连接字符串)
-查看配置:使用SHOW ALL命令查看当前RMAN配置,特别是与自动备份相关的配置(如`CONFIGURE AUTOBACKUP ON`)
-关闭自动备份:使用`CONFIGURE AUTOBACKUP OFF`命令关闭RMAN的自动备份功能 此命令将立即生效,无需重启数据库
-验证配置:再次使用SHOW ALL命令查看修改后的RMAN配置,确保自动备份功能已被关闭
2.使用SQLPlus修改初始化参数
在某些情况下,Oracle数据库的自动备份任务可能由初始化参数文件中的设置触发 要关闭这些备份任务,可以修改初始化参数文件(如`init.ora`或`spfile
-备份初始化参数文件:在进行任何修改之前,务必备份当前的初始化参数文件
-修改参数:使用文本编辑器打开初始化参数文件,找到与自动备份相关的参数(如`CONTROL_FILE_AUTOBACKUP`),并将其值设置为`OFF`或注释掉该参数
-重启数据库:修改参数后,需要重启数据库以使更改生效 可以使用`shutdown immediate`命令关闭数据库,然后使用`startup`命令重启数据库
-验证修改:重启数据库后,使用SQLPlus或其他工具查询相关视图(如`V$PARAMETER`),确保参数已被正确修改
三、第三方工具管理备份任务
如果Oracle数据库的备份任务是通过第三方工具(如OraBackup、Data Pump等)管理的,那么关闭这些备份任务的方法将取决于具体工具的配置和管理界面 以下将提供一般性的指导原则:
1.登录管理工具
首先,以管理员身份登录到第三方工具的管理界面 这通常需要提供用户名、密码和可能的认证令牌
2.查找备份任务
在管理界面中,查找与Oracle数据库备份相关的任务 这些任务可能以作业、计划、策略等形式存在
3.编辑或删除备份任务
找到备份任务后,可以选择编辑任务以更改其设置(如禁用任务),或直接删除任务以永久关闭备份功能 在编辑或删除任务之前,请务必仔细阅读相关说明和警告信息,以确保操作的正确性和安全性
4.验证更改
完成编辑或删除操作后,请务必验证更改是否已生效 这可以通过查看管理界面的任务列表、日志文件或数据库备份状态来实现
四、注意事项和最佳实践
在关闭Oracle数据库的每日备份任务功能时,需要注意以下几点最佳实践和注意事项:
1.评估风险:在关闭备份任务之前,务必评估其对数据完整性和安全性的影响 如果数据库中的数据非常重要且无法容忍丢失,那么关闭备份任务可能不是一个明智的选择
2.备份数据:在关闭备份任务之前,最好先进行一次完整的数据备份 这可以确保在关闭备份任务后,仍然能够恢复数据库到某个一致的状态
3.监控数据库状态:关闭备份任务后,应定期监控数据库的状态和性能 如果发现任何异常或问题,应立即采取措施进行处理,并考虑重新启用备份任务
4.文档记录:对关闭备份任务的操作进行详细记录,包括操作时间、操作人、操作原因以及可能的影响等 这有助于后续的问题排查和审计
5.通知相关人员:在关闭备份任务之前,应通知相关的数据库管理员、开发人员和运维人员 这可以确保他们了解这一变化,并在需要时提供支持和协助
6.定期评估:定期评估关闭备份任务的决策是否正确 如果数据库的重要性增加或数据量增大,可能需要重新启用备份任务以确保数据的完整性和安全性
综上所述,关闭Oracle数据库的每日备份任务功能需要谨慎操作,并充分考虑其对数据完整性和安全性的影响 通过系统级、数据库级和第三方工具管理等多个方面的综合考虑和实践,可以确保关闭操作的可靠性和安全性 同时,也需要定期评估这一决策的正确性,并根据实际情况进行调整和优化
延边服务器数据无忧:手机版备份解决方案全解析
如何取消Oracle数据库每日备份任务
钉钉企业账号数据备份指南
数据库备份服务器高效执行指南
白城服务器备份实战技巧:全面掌握备份培训教程
迷你Server数据库备份全攻略
SQL2005数据库备份故障解决方案
钉钉企业账号数据备份指南
一键解锁:如何高效启动并设置备份服务器全攻略
2012数据库备份全攻略
数据库备份快速复原指南
如何实现文件跨服务器备份:高效存储解决方案指南
Mac上如何打开备份数据库文件
轻松教程:如何备份图片至云服务器
苹果设备数据安全保障:如何利用硬盘服务器进行高效备份
SQL命令备份数据库全攻略
如何查询服务器备份客服位置
轻松掌握:如何查看服务器备份方法
苹果备份提示:如何解决连接服务器问题